Method
Ice Cream Preparation
- 1
Make the Ice Cream Base
In a medium saucepan, combine heavy cream, whole milk, granulated sugar, vanilla bean paste, and salt. Heat over medium heat until the mixture is warm and sugar is dissolved.
- 2
- 3
- 4
Chill the Mixture
Remove the saucepan from heat and let the mixture cool for about 30 minutes, then cover and refrigerate until completely chilled (at least 4 hours or overnight).
Churning and Filling
- 5
Churn the Ice Cream
Once the mixture is chilled, churn it in an ice cream maker according to the manufacturer's instructions until it reaches a soft-serve consistency.
- 6
Layer the Ice Cream
Transfer half of the churned ice cream to a loaf pan. Make a well in the center and pour in the Virgil’s Orange Root Beer. Top with remaining ice cream and smooth the top.
- 7
Freeze
Cover the pan with plastic wrap and freeze for at least 6 hours or until firm.
